Activities to celebrate the birthday of The Esama of Benin, Sir Gabriel Osawaru Igbinedion in grand style has since begun in Benin City, the Edo State capital. So far, over 3,000 patients have benefitted from an ongoing free medical treatment initiated by the respected and renowned business mogul in appreciating God for the milestone.
Thousands of Nigerians have been offered employment in the educational institutions which Igbinedion established. Thousands more have gained employment in his many business organizations. The effect of these job offers from the Chief can only be imagined. He has made tremendous contributions to the well-being of teeming number of Nigerians and to social stability
The provision of qualitative education has been an obsession for Chief Gabriel Osawaru Igbinedion since his years of adolescence till this day. · This sense of mission was no doubt informed by the fact that his own education was truncated by the death of his father when he was yet a little boy and the consequent lack of means. He commenced the enhancement of the educational fortunes of Nigerians by awarding scholarships to indigent students in the country to study at the primary, secondary and tertiary levels.
